Our first development, Patch Elm Lane in Rangeworthy, South Gloucestershire, features four unique, sustainable timber-framed homes. These three-bedroom houses, clad in thermally modified ash, offer contemporary open-plan living, modern appliances, and countryside views, built with sustainable materials, fixtures, and fittings.
